Burak escorted by angels, Buraq, with an empty saddle, escorted by angels through the heavens and led by Cebrail who has two pairs of wings and carries a sword. A miniature painting from a sixteenth century manuscript of Acaib ul-mahlukat, translated by Sururi from the Arabic 'Aja'ib al-makhluqat ('Wonders Of Creation') by al-Qazvini. Image taken from Acaib ul-mahlukat. Originally published/produced in Turkey, 16th century.
